diff --git a/config/asset_injector.css.purge_font_size_modifications.yml b/config/asset_injector.css.purge_font_size_modifications.yml new file mode 100644 index 0000000..5daae2c --- /dev/null +++ b/config/asset_injector.css.purge_font_size_modifications.yml @@ -0,0 +1,21 @@ +uuid: b1b17c5f-0612-4cca-888b-35f5d37a6915 +langcode: en +status: true +dependencies: + module: + - block_visibility_groups +id: purge_font_size_modifications +label: 'Purge font size modifications' +code: |- + .purge-child-class .is-medium { + font-size: 1rem; + } +media: all +preprocess: true +conditions: + condition_group: + id: condition_group + negate: false + block_visibility_group: '' +contexts: { } +conditions_require_all: true diff --git a/config/asset_injector.css.unblock_mountain_banner.yml b/config/asset_injector.css.unblock_mountain_banner.yml new file mode 100644 index 0000000..87a85da --- /dev/null +++ b/config/asset_injector.css.unblock_mountain_banner.yml @@ -0,0 +1,21 @@ +uuid: 7b0d066a-6392-417e-a874-24c44efa2ec7 +langcode: en +status: true +dependencies: + module: + - block_visibility_groups +id: unblock_mountain_banner +label: 'Unblock mountain banner' +code: |- + div.column:has(#block-octavia-mountainbanner) + div.column { + display: none; + } +media: all +preprocess: true +conditions: + condition_group: + id: condition_group + negate: false + block_visibility_group: '' +contexts: { } +conditions_require_all: true diff --git a/config/block.block.octavia_branding.yml b/config/block.block.octavia_branding.yml index 390848f..605d27e 100644 --- a/config/block.block.octavia_branding.yml +++ b/config/block.block.octavia_branding.yml @@ -3,6 +3,7 @@ langcode: en status: true dependencies: module: + - block_visibility_groups - system theme: - octavia @@ -11,7 +12,7 @@ _core: id: octavia_branding theme: octavia region: navbar_branding -weight: 0 +weight: -17 provider: null plugin: system_branding_block settings: @@ -21,5 +22,9 @@ settings: provider: system use_site_logo: true use_site_name: true - use_site_slogan: true -visibility: { } + use_site_slogan: false +visibility: + condition_group: + id: condition_group + negate: false + block_visibility_group: '' diff --git a/config/block.block.octavia_mountainbanner.yml b/config/block.block.octavia_mountainbanner.yml new file mode 100644 index 0000000..cf34d01 --- /dev/null +++ b/config/block.block.octavia_mountainbanner.yml @@ -0,0 +1,31 @@ +uuid: 28dbe5e9-ec53-4d73-abed-a481d2c3b9ef +langcode: en +status: true +dependencies: + content: + - 'block_content:basic:99e0d113-4340-4cfb-b8d7-90ca6b79a651' + module: + - block_class + - block_content + - block_visibility_groups + theme: + - octavia +id: octavia_mountainbanner +theme: octavia +region: header +weight: -16 +provider: null +plugin: 'block_content:99e0d113-4340-4cfb-b8d7-90ca6b79a651' +settings: + id: 'block_content:99e0d113-4340-4cfb-b8d7-90ca6b79a651' + label: 'Mountain banner' + label_display: '0' + provider: block_content + status: true + info: '' + view_mode: full +visibility: + condition_group: + id: condition_group + negate: false + block_visibility_group: '' diff --git a/config/block.block.octavia_page_title.yml b/config/block.block.octavia_page_title.yml index df69982..c9b54fe 100644 --- a/config/block.block.octavia_page_title.yml +++ b/config/block.block.octavia_page_title.yml @@ -9,7 +9,7 @@ _core: id: octavia_page_title theme: octavia region: header -weight: 0 +weight: -15 provider: null plugin: page_title_block settings: diff --git a/config/block.block.octavia_tourratesfooterblock.yml b/config/block.block.octavia_tourratesfooterblock.yml index e99055a..3a11817 100644 --- a/config/block.block.octavia_tourratesfooterblock.yml +++ b/config/block.block.octavia_tourratesfooterblock.yml @@ -12,7 +12,7 @@ dependencies: - octavia third_party_settings: block_class: - classes: 'image is-fullwidth' + classes: 'image is-fullwidth purge-child-class' id: octavia_tourratesfooterblock theme: octavia region: content_bottom diff --git a/config/block_class.settings.yml b/config/block_class.settings.yml index d9d1fa5..5b9f1c6 100644 --- a/config/block_class.settings.yml +++ b/config/block_class.settings.yml @@ -3,7 +3,7 @@ _core: maxlength_block_class_field: 255 field_type: multiple_textfields default_case: standard -block_classes_stored: '{"image":"image","is-fullwidth":"is-fullwidth"}' +block_classes_stored: '{"image":"image","is-fullwidth":"is-fullwidth","purge-child-class":"purge-child-class"}' enable_attributes: true enable_auto_complete: true qty_classes_per_block: 10 diff --git a/config/editor.editor.basic_html.yml b/config/editor.editor.basic_html.yml index 0f0ee0f..c3a3ac4 100644 --- a/config/editor.editor.basic_html.yml +++ b/config/editor.editor.basic_html.yml @@ -63,7 +63,7 @@ settings: linkit_enabled: true linkit_profile: default media_media: - allow_view_mode_override: false + allow_view_mode_override: true image_upload: status: true scheme: public diff --git a/config/filter.format.basic_html.yml b/config/filter.format.basic_html.yml index 69a51f1..402dcf2 100644 --- a/config/filter.format.basic_html.yml +++ b/config/filter.format.basic_html.yml @@ -2,6 +2,8 @@ uuid: 93056a5a-c628-4a3f-91f9-4ccb5927d6c7 langcode: en status: true dependencies: + config: + - core.entity_view_mode.media.wide module: - editor - linkit @@ -36,7 +38,7 @@ filters: status: true weight: -10 settings: - allowed_html: '